Job Summary

This Junior Commissioning Technician role involves ensuring the operational readiness of control and safety technology software for central operating systems and control centers in the rail mobility sector. After comprehensive training, the technician will be responsible for testing software components against customer requirements in a dedicated test center, executing test scenarios, and managing necessary modifications. A significant part of the role involves performing on-site commissioning, including assembly work at customer locations across Germany. Day-to-day tasks include coordinating work schedules with clients and collaboratively entering data into customer systems with the team. This position is attractive due to its focus on cutting-edge rail technology, contributing actively to sustainable transportation, and offering extensive professional development opportunities within a leading global mobility provider. The role requires a background in electrical engineering and a willingness to travel extensively (approx. 50%).
